Challenges in Performance

This tabs presents several technical challenges aimed at intermediate to advanced guitarists. Below are the key difficulties identified:

  1. Timing and Synchronization:

    • Measure 8 contains triplets that demand accurate timing and pulse, particularly in conjunction with the rest of the measures. Without careful attention, the performer may easily lose the feel of the rhythm, making these sections tricky to master.
  2. Dynamic Control:

    • In measures 4-6, the contrast between soft and loud dynamics, highlighted by techniques like sweeping (notated as D and U), creates difficulty. The performer must have control over their attack and volume to achieve the desired effect, which can be taxing in rapid succession.
  3. Harmonic Techniques:

    • Performing harmonics effectively in measure 5 requires precise finger placement and right-hand control. The inherent difficulty lies in producing clear, ringing harmonics while maintaining the melody.

Practice Recommendations

To effectively address and overcome these challenges, consider the following practice techniques:

  1. Focus on Timing with a Metronome:

    • For the triplets found in measure 8, practice slowly with a metronome, gradually increasing the speed as you become more comfortable. Breaking this measure into smaller sections—playing each individual note and counting out loud—can solidify timing and precision.
  2. Dynamic Exercises:

    • For measures 4-6, create dynamic exercises specifically targeting contrasting volumes. Strum through these measures multiple times, gradually varying the intensity to develop control over dynamics without compromising on timing or technique.
  3. Harmonic Clarity:

    • In measure 5, isolate the harmonic passages and spend time practicing each harmonic separately. Use varying finger pressures and positions until achieving a clear tone. Integrating the harmonics into the full context should be done gradually, first playing the surrounding notes softly and emphasizing harmonics.
